Setting Up Network File Sharing on Windows

To share files between two Windows laptops over Wi-Fi, follow these steps:

  1. Connect Both Laptops to the Same Wi-Fi Network: Ensure that both devices are connected to the same Wi-Fi network. This is crucial for enabling network discovery.

  2. Enable Network Discovery and File Sharing:

  3. Go to the Control Panel.
  4. Click on Network and Sharing Center.
  5. On the left menu, select Change advanced sharing settings.
  6. Make sure to turn on Network discovery and File and printer sharing.

  7. Share Specific Folders:

  8. Navigate to the folder you want to share, right-click it, and select Properties.
  9. Click on the Sharing tab.
  10. Click the Share button, choose the user with whom you want to share the folder, and set their permission level.

  11. Access the Shared Folder from the Other Laptop:

  12. On the second laptop, open File Explorer.
  13. In the navigation pane, click on Network. You should see the first laptop’s name.
  14. Click on the laptop name to access the shared folder.

Setting Up a Wi-Fi Direct Connection

Wi-Fi Direct allows devices to connect directly to each other without requiring a wireless router. Here’s a brief overview of how to set it up:

  1. Check Wi-Fi Direct Compatibility: Ensure both laptops support Wi-Fi Direct. Most modern devices do.

  2. Enable Wi-Fi Direct:

  3. Go to Settings on both laptops.
  4. Click on Network & Internet.
  5. Select Wi-Fi and then choose Wi-Fi Direct from the advanced options.

  6. Connect the Laptops:

  7. On the first laptop, search for available Wi-Fi Direct devices and select the second laptop.
  8. Confirm the connection prompt that appears on both laptops.

  9. Transfer Files: Once connected, use your file explorer to drag and drop files as needed.

Method 2: Using a Wired Ethernet Connection

For those looking for a stable and faster connection, using an Ethernet cable can be an excellent alternative. This method is especially useful for large file transfers or high-speed data sharing.

How to Connect Laptops Using an Ethernet Cable

  1. Get the Right Cable: Ensure you have a crossover Ethernet cable, as this is essential for laptop-to-laptop connection.

  2. Connect the Laptops: Plug one end of the Ethernet cable into the Ethernet port of the first laptop and the other end into the second laptop.

  3. Configure IP Settings:

  4. Go to Control Panel > Network and Sharing Center on both laptops.
  5. Click on Change adapter settings.
  6. Right-click on Ethernet, and select Properties.
  7. Click on Internet Protocol Version 4 (TCP/IPv4) and click Properties.
  8. Select Use the following IP address, and enter:
    • On the first laptop:
    • IP Address: 192.168.1.1
    • Subnet Mask: 255.255.255.0
    • On the second laptop:
    • IP Address: 192.168.1.2
    • Subnet Mask: 255.255.255.0
  9. Click OK to save your settings.

  10. Enable File Sharing: Repeat the earlier steps mentioned in “Setting Up Network File Sharing on Windows” to ensure both laptops can access shared folders.

Transferring Files Using File Transfer Protocol (FTP)

If you require advanced file transfer capabilities, using FTP can be beneficial. Here, we outline a simplified configuration:

  1. Download an FTP Server: Install software such as FileZilla Server on the laptop designated as the server.

  2. Configure FTP Settings:

  3. Open FileZilla Server.
  4. Set up a user account and specify the folders you want to share.

  5. Connect Using FTP Client: On the second laptop, download an FTP client like FileZilla Client.

  6. Enter the IP address of the first laptop, along with the username and password set earlier.
  7. Transfer files as needed.

What are the possible methods to connect two laptops directly?

The most common methods to connect two laptops directly include using an Ethernet cable, a USB data transfer cable, or through wireless options such as Wi-Fi Direct or Bluetooth. Each method has its own benefits and drawbacks, depending on the needs for data transfer speed and the type of connectivity available on both laptops.

Using an Ethernet cable offers a fast and reliable connection, provided both laptops have Ethernet ports. USB data transfer cables are handy for quick file transfers and often come with software drivers to simplify the process. Wireless methods like Wi-Fi Direct or Bluetooth are convenient for users who prefer a cable-free experience, though they may be slower than wired connections.

How do I establish a connection using an Ethernet cable?

To connect two laptops using an Ethernet cable, first identify whether both laptops have Ethernet ports. If they do, plug one end of the Ethernet cable into the LAN port of the first laptop and the other end into the second laptop’s LAN port. Once connected, ensure that both laptops are powered on.

Next, configure the network settings on each laptop. You may need to set the IP addresses manually or enable the automatic option. After network settings are configured correctly, the laptops should be able to recognize each other, allowing for file sharing and other forms of connectivity.

Can I connect two laptops using a USB data transfer cable?

Yes, connecting two laptops with a USB data transfer cable is a straightforward process. First, purchase a compatible USB cable, often referred to as a bridging cable, which is designed specifically for this purpose. Plug each end of the cable into the USB ports of both laptops.

After connecting the cable, the operating systems will typically detect the new connection automatically. You may need to install any necessary drivers or software that comes with the cable to facilitate the data transfer process. This method is especially useful for transferring large files or data backups between the two devices.

What steps are required to file share between connected laptops?

To enable file sharing between connected laptops, first, ensure the connection method (Ethernet, USB, or wireless) is established successfully. Next, you’ll need to configure the sharing settings on each laptop. For Windows devices, you can do this by going to ‘Network and Sharing Center,’ selecting ‘Change advanced sharing settings,’ and enabling file sharing.

For macOS, you can go to ‘System Preferences,’ select ‘Sharing,’ and check the box for ‘File Sharing.’ Once file sharing is enabled, you can navigate to the files you wish to share, right-click, and select the appropriate sharing option. The connected laptop will then see the shared files, allowing access or download.

What troubleshooting steps can I take if the connection fails?

If you encounter issues while trying to connect two laptops, the first step is to check that all cables are securely plugged in and that the correct ports are being used. For wireless connections, ensure both laptops are on the same network and within range. Restarting the laptops can also help reset the network configurations and clear temporary issues.

If the connection remains unsuccessful, delve into the network settings on both laptops. Make sure network sharing is enabled and that firewalls or security software are not blocking the connection. Checking for updated drivers or system updates is another crucial step that can resolve compatibility problems between the devices.

What are the security considerations when connecting laptops?

When connecting laptops, particularly for file sharing, security considerations are paramount. Ensure that both laptops have updated antivirus software and firewalls enabled to protect against potential threats. When using wireless connections, opt for secure methods such as Wi-Fi Protected Access (WPA) rather than open networks to prevent unauthorized access.

Additionally, consider encrypting sensitive files before transferring them between devices. This adds an extra layer of security during file sharing. It’s wise to only connect devices that you trust and to disable sharing options when they are no longer needed, thereby minimizing the risk of unwanted access to your data.
